 | Comments: |
First 1.2 miles are a gradual incline. Most of your elevation happens the last 0.5 miles. All your views are at the top except for a partially tree blocked view of the lakes from about 1.2-1.4 miles in. Traffic on the trail light with a mix of those doing this in and out and those doing the loop with Morgan.
There was 2-4 inches of loose and slushy snow all the way up. Micro spikes made the going easier. Took the ledges to the top and there were 2 fairly challenging spots with ice on the ledges and about .3 miles from the top. Temps were in the mid to upper 30’s, so with the snow there was a lot of fog blocking the view most of the day. View of the lakes like Morgan summit |
